Hi, I'm Jeremy Clark, professional hairstylist and salon owner, and today I'm going to show you how to create tresses that flatter your face. A style that looks great with long hair and really flatters your face is to do sort of tight spiral curls using a curling iron. You can see Sarah's hair has a little bit of texture to it, has a lot of length to it. I'm just going to add to that using the curling iron and it will really dress up your look. So the tools you'll need are a rat tail comb, a small barrel curling iron, some clips and a spray gel. Today, I'm going to use the Garnier Fructis Curl Sculpting Gel. So I'm going to section Sarah's hair from the top to the back of the ear and I'm going to be taking sections about two inches thick. I'm going to start at the bottom and then I'm actually going to be curling her hair vertically. I'll show you what I mean by that. So we're going to take the iron, wrapping the hair really loosely around the barrel of the iron like a barber pole, not too tight and letting it drop. So taking a little bit of our gel, spray it in your hand, break it down, just make sure the water evaporates a little bit and the gel is really going to help form the curls and keep the curl styled and it also protects the hair from heat and curling vertically away from the face. And just finishing up our waves here. I've rolled everything away from the face. So once the hair is cool you can take a little bit of product on your fingertips and just kind of rake through the ends and kind of break those curls up a little bit. You can actually do this on all hair types and it works great on fine hair to thick curly hair. With curlier hair it's a great way to relax those curls and with straighter hair it's a great way to add a little body to the hair. So you can see the final look now that I've broken up all those curls, it looks really full and glamorous and there is tons of body and movement. And you can really see how this flatters Sarah's face. This is a universal look that anyone can wear and it looks great. And that's how to create a hairstyle that flatters the face. I'm Jeremy Clark.
